What is a transponder?
A transponder car key has an anti-theft security feature integrated into it. This is achieved by integrating an RFID chip that is used to identify radio frequency signals into the plastic head of the key. The chip is used to transmit a signal to immobilizer system in your vehicle during the initial ignition process. This prevents hot-wiring of the car, making it very difficult to steal your vehicle.
However, this does not mean that transponder keys are foolproof, because even though they provide an additional layer of security, it does not mean that criminals is unable to employ their skills to break into vehicles. It simply means that it takes longer and more effort to do so and that's why this security feature is an enormous benefit for anyone who cares about the safety of their vehicles.
The way in which the transponder key functions is very simple. The microchip in the head of the transponder key is programmed to hold an unique serial number that corresponds with the immobilizer inside your vehicle. The immobilizer system will check the serial number once you put the key in the ignition. If the serial number is in line the engine will start.
There are a few different types of transponder chip that can be programmed and the type of chip your vehicle uses will determine which type of key fob programing near me you have. Search engines and professional locksmiths can assist you in finding the right transponder to match your vehicle.
Transponder keys are more expensive to replace because of the microchip. The dealership that you use for your vehicle will be the most costly option to replace your key due to the highest overhead costs, but you can also turn to an expert locksmith for your new key.
Another thing to keep in mind is that you can only program the transponder key when it has not been cut previously. You can try doing it yourself by buying a transponder chip at one of the many stores offering these services, but you will require a special tool in order to complete the task.
What is the procedure to program a transponder?
A car key with a chip in it is a type of transponder key. They are designed to stop auto theft by ensuring that only the right key is used to start the vehicle. Locksmiths can program a new key for you if you've lost yours, or if the chip has been damaged in some way. Most of the time, the process for programming a chip key is relatively simple and straightforward. However, some cars require special equipment to program the key.
The first step in the process is to determine what kind of key you have. It is crucial to know the make, model, and year of your car key programming and cutting to ensure you have the correct key blank. Certain Programing Keys have transponder chips inside the head of the key, whereas others don't. If your key is equipped with a chip and the bow cover (the plastic part that sits on top of the key) will be thicker than on a non-chip key. It is also possible to determine if your key has a chip by looking at your ignition. If your key has a button to start instead of a hole then it probably has a chip.
The next step is to determine the method of programming to be employed. Some transponder keys are programmed using on-board diagnostics, while others require a specialized key programming device. The key programming device should be compatible with the circuit board key being used, and must operate at the same frequency as the car's on-board computer.
It may be tempting to save money by programming a transponder on your own but this is risky. If you don't follow the proper steps you could corrupt the data on the chip, making it impossible to start your vehicle. It is best to have your key programmed by an expert who has the tools and expertise necessary to do so. It is a good idea when you have keys, to make additional keys to be able to replace them quickly and conveniently if you lose one.

You need the right tools to program a transponder, and you need to know the right procedure. Transponder keys usually come with an antenna ring on their head that transmits radio frequency energy to a chip inside. The chip then responds with an identification code to the antenna ring. Once the transmission is received the ignition system will recognize that the key is placed in the key and turn on.
